I guess that was okay. I don't know, was fine. But giving to dinners, which I guess is the part that maybe more interesting, mondays are usually passed in night for us.

And I find this is a really good like life hack in general, because if you are kind of typical monday through friday work in school schedule, monday often feels like, og, you just got into IT from the weekend. You shifting years like you get to the end of the day, people are tired, like nobody really wants to be thinking about dinner. So knowing that IT is pasta is helpful, because most people seem to like pasta, so even picky eaters can do IT as they wish.

They could have IT with permis on and butter people who prefer more exciting things on their past and have more exciting things on their pasta. I tend to make doctor up a jar of sauce, like we get rails, rails. How do you say jar of marinas sauce and then mix IT with vegans and cook italian sausage and put IT.

So that is monday night dinner, basically. And i'll throw that out there as an idea. Tuesday was slightly more typical for breakfast. I almost always have two fried eggs .

Well, we are back talking our week of meals. You can just assume that I ate eggs and or a every morning for the rest of this this week, but you lunch often left vers, but i'll talk about the dinner. So tuesday night we've been going back and forth.

And what we do like for a while, we were doing always a chicken and asian sauce and rice kind of deal. And then people started get a little tired of that. So we have been experimenting with different things for tuesday this week.

We wound up doing for he does, which is another meal that most people will eat in summer fashion. We also make cy dias for the children who do not wish to have meat and vegetable on a tortillas, other stuff. But you know that you have your cases, you have freed on the side.

Those of us who eat Normal food will eat the fighters with peppers, onions. We had store about coco I. That's another really easy dinner that tends to be a crowd pleaser. So throwing that out there as another idea of how can customize, I feel like .

that yeah like that for he does IT has a multiple things that are good, which is you can think vary IT pretty easily, like to buy swapping and ingredients. Two b is so customizable and c it's quick. So I actually think like as week night like standards go in your rotation, like we I have not put for he is in there and I am hearing this and I like that makes so much sense, so good, huck. Thursday, I did a long run in the mornings side of the pop tip pre eggs post no lunch because my breakfast was like at eleven A M, but dinner was, make your own pizza. This is another frequent thing in our house. So we buy frozen doll, frozen pizza at the grocery store.

A lot of places have this in the freezer case. You can look around for IT. And then you just thought in the fridge, everyone rolls out their own though, and whatever shaped they wish.

So somebody who's excited wants to do a long pizza. Somebody wants to do a secure pizza. Somebody wants to do, when I know multiple little pizzas, they can do that.

And then you put tomato sauce, cheese for people who like that. I don't put the cheese on, I just put topics on. So pep oni, red peppers, again, a lot of red peppers consumed in this house.

And then finally, i'm almost at the end here on sunday. The only interesting thing here is that for lunch, I had made myself of meal with apples and pea butter. This is another quick meal.

If anyone is looking for something, you can do quick cooking odds that literally cooks them like three minutes. Do one part to two parts water, boil IT together. And then I put in peanut butters and apples.

Did you know, did you cook the apples in there?

I did not cooking the public crunchy. I want some OK text.

I have cooked apples in all meal, but beware that you have to use less water if you do that or IT turns all the water comes out. And then I made like super accident, the accident. But IT does turn them into like apple pie, like apple. So yeah.
